Psychoacoustic Speech Perception
1930 - 1959
The dominant paradigm in Speech Perception from 1930 to 1959 fused psychoacoustics with clinical audiology, emphasizing quantitative measures of intelligibility through thresholds, recruitment, and speech-based tests to standardize diagnostics. Investigations into loudness recruitment and high-frequency pathology guided screening and differential diagnosis, while adaptation and pitch-sensitivity studies expanded the perceptual framework for speech versus pure-tone processing. Explorations of stuttering and neurolinguistic processing, together with grammar-speech interactions, revealed context-dependent patterns in fluency and perception, foreshadowing multisensory considerations in speech processing.
• Measurement strategies consolidated around thresholds, recruitment, and speech-based audiometry, producing standardized tests and above-threshold diagnostics that shaped clinical practice [14][8][2][17][3][16].
• Loudness recruitment served as a key diagnostic and pathophysiological clue, driving recruitment-focused tests and differential diagnosis approaches [3][8][7][4][10].
• High-frequency hearing pathology and otosclerosis detection guided clinical pathology and early diagnosis strategies, shaping both disease understanding and screening [18][15][12][17].
• Stuttering and neurolinguistic processing were probed through grammar and speech-sound interactions, revealing context-dependent patterns in disfluency [5][6][11].
• Auditory adaptation and psychoacoustics focused on adaptation effects, loudness perception for pure tones vs speech, and pitch sensitivity [4][10][19].
